New Zealands government has emphasised the role HTP could play in enabling New Zealand to reach its Smokefree 2025 target.[31] Compared with cigarette smoke, HTP are likely to expose users and bystanders to lower levels of particulate matter and harmful and potentially harmful compounds In a landmark move in 2020, the Food and Drug Administration authorised that IQOS, an HTP produced by Philip Morris, could be marketed as a modified risk product, indicating that the product was less harmful than smoking.[32] A 2024 cross-sectional survey of 502 users of HTP assessed the impact of this product on the American market, finding that HTP use helped them to reduce or quit their cigarette intake.[33] Can the success of HTP be repeated across lower- and middle-income countries
